Web28 jun. 2024 · “Me” is a first-person object pronoun. In an active voice sentence, the object is the person or thing that receives the action from the subject. So, we use “Me” as the … Web2 okt. 2024 · "Me" is an object pronoun, which means that it serves as a direct or indirect object to the verb or as the object of a preposition. For example: Mom hugged me. In this … Web11 jan. 2024 · An object pronoun is used as the object of a verb or a preposition, which means that it’s the person or thing affected by some action. It usually appears after the verb or preposition it relates to (e.g., “ask him,” “speak to them”). The object forms of the personal pronouns are me, us, you, him, her, it, and them. small town rural
